24 He that saith unto the wicked, Thou art righteous, Peoples shall curse him, nations shall abhor him;

25 But to them that rebuke him shall be delight, And a good blessing shall come upon them.

26 He kisseth the lips Who giveth a right answer.

27 Prepare thy work without, And make it ready for thee in the field; And afterwards build thy house.

28 Be not a witness against thy neighbor without cause; And deceive not with thy lips.

29 Say not, I will do so to him as he hath done to me; I will render to the man according to his work.

30 I went by the field of the sluggard, And by the vineyard of the man void of understanding;

31 And, lo, it was all grown over with thorns, The face thereof was covered with nettles, And the stone wall thereof was broken down.

32 Then I beheld, and considered well; I saw, and received instruction:

33 Yet a little sleep, a little slumber, A little folding of the hands to sleep;

34 So shall thy poverty come as a robber, And thy want as an armed man.

Proverbs 24:24-34, American Standard Version. Public domain.
